   at Suicide Lake. Through the warm months here at Pole Creek Lakes, high temperatures usually get into the 80's, and all through the night it cools down to the 40's. The winter comes with highs in the 30's, and through the dark hours in the winter at Pole Creek Lakes temperatures descend to the 10's.
